The mission of CivMetrics is to provide local insight and information through the power of a digital platform – whether data, source documents, news or expert commentary.  We are animated by the emerging opportunities to collect, analyze and present data on our communities in a way never before possible.  We provide grounded data-driven perspectives on local development for professionals and businesses, along with economic and demographic data for all community stakeholders, including individuals and families.  Data will not substitute solid narratives and debate; however, it can anchor such stories and dialogue with a reality and objectivity that is sadly absent in much of the current public and private discussion about our homes, communities, and local institutions.
